Specialized experimental test boxes serve two fundamental purposes: ensuring biological containment and maintaining environmental consistency. After inoculation, these boxes provide an independent physical barrier that isolates infected larvae to prevent the spread of disease while simultaneously sustaining precise temperature and humidity levels to mimic the natural conditions of a hive.
By creating an independent, controlled micro-climate, these boxes solve the dual challenge of pathological research: they protect the mother colony from contagion while ensuring that experimental data is not skewed by environmental fluctuations.
Biosecurity and Containment
The primary driver for using specialized test boxes is risk management. Pathological research often involves introducing fungal spores or other pathogens to larvae, which presents a significant danger to the broader apiary environment.
Creating a Physical Barrier
The test box functions as a strict physical boundary. By placing inoculated honeycomb frames inside these boxes, researchers create a closed system.
This isolation prevents the infected larvae from coming into contact with healthy colonies.
Preventing Secondary Spread
Fungal spores are highly transmissible. Without isolation, there is a high risk of "secondary spread," where the pathogen moves from the experimental group back to the mother colony or to other experimental groups.
Using these boxes is a critical biosecurity measure that creates a firewall between the experiment and the rest of the laboratory or apiary.
Environmental Standardization
Beyond safety, the validity of an experiment relies on controlling variables. Larvae are highly sensitive to their environment, and removing them from the hive requires a precise artificial substitute.
Simulating the Hive Micro-Climate
A natural hive maintains a very specific internal climate. The test boxes are engineered to replicate this hive micro-climate.
They maintain constant temperature and humidity levels, ensuring the larvae survive and develop as they would in nature, despite being removed from the colony.
Protecting Data Integrity
If temperature or humidity were to fluctuate, it could stress the larvae or alter the growth rate of the pathogen.
By stabilizing these factors, researchers can be confident that the results they observe are due to the inoculation, not environmental stress.
Understanding the Trade-offs
While specialized test boxes are essential for controlled research, they introduce specific challenges that must be managed.
Reliance on Artificial Systems
Because the larvae are removed from the mother colony, the success of the experiment relies entirely on the box's ability to maintain the simulation.
Any failure in the temperature or humidity controls breaks the "hive simulation," potentially invalidating the data or causing larval mortality unrelated to the pathogen.
Isolation from Social Immunity
In a real hive, nurse bees actively clean and manage larvae, providing a layer of "social immunity."
By isolating the frames in boxes, this social defense mechanism is removed. While this is necessary to test the pathogen's lethality, it represents a deviation from the complex biological reality of a functioning hive.
